What is Breast Repair Surgery?
Breast repair surgery encompasses a wide range of procedures. It can include breast reconstruction after mastectomy or lumpectomy, correction of congenital breast deformities, and aesthetic breast enhancements. These surgeries not only address physical concerns but also have a profound impact on a patient's psychological well - being.

Weill Cornell Medicine Breast Center
Location and Contact
The Weill Cornell Medicine Breast Center has multiple locations in New York City. It has facilities at 156 William Street, 12th floor, New York, NY 10038; 425 East 61st street, 10th floor, New York, NY 10065; and 1283 York avenue, 4th floor, New York, NY 10065. You can reach them at (646) 962 - 4240.
Expertise and Services
The center has exemplary surgeons with extensive training and expertise. They focus on providing individualized, multidisciplinary care for all stages and types of breast cancer. Their breast surgery options include lumpectomy, mastectomy, sentinel lymph node biopsy, and breast reconstruction. The center also offers genetic risk assessment, complementary care services, and precision medicine for breast cancer.
For instance, the surgical team led by experts like Russell S. Berman, M.D., FACS, Lisa Newman, MD, MPH, FACS, FASCO, and others, have advanced many of the latest standards for breast cancer prevention and treatment. They strive to preserve tissue and restore patients' natural contour during breast reconstruction procedures.
Why Choose Weill Cornell Medicine?
There are several reasons to choose this center. Firstly, their precision medicine approach ensures that patients receive a unique care plan based on their individual health, avoiding overtreatment. Secondly, they have a strong research component. Led by Dr. Lisa Newman, the breast center is home to the International Center for the Study of Breast Cancer Subtypes (ICSBCS), which contributes to a better understanding of breast cancer. Finally, they are committed to equity in breast cancer care, aiming to end disparities in New York City and beyond.

Dubin Breast Center of the Tisch Cancer Institute at Mount Sinai
Comprehensive Care
This center offers integrated and compassionate care for every phase of breast health in one location. Their services include breast imaging, breast pathology, breast surgery, breast reconstruction, medical oncology, radiation oncology, high - risk program, survivorship program, cold cap therapy, and support services.
Team of Experts
The team of breast cancer experts at the Dubin Breast Center works together to provide seamless, personalized, and holistic care. They can also offer patients the opportunity to receive emerging therapies as part of a clinical trial. For example, patients with triple - negative breast cancer like Ilene Osherow have joined groundbreaking clinical trials at the center and have helped raise funds for new research.
Facility and Support
The center is housed in a serene, state - of - the - art facility. They organize all patient appointments, referrals, and other details, aiming to support patients both medically and emotionally, so that patients can lead a full and fulfilling life.
NYC Health + Hospitals/Bellevue
Surgical Expertise
The breast surgery team at NYC Health + Hospitals/Bellevue manages and treats patients diagnosed with breast cancer, those at increased risk, and patients who need surgery for benign and high - risk lesions. Operations performed include excisional biopsies for benign tumors, mastectomies, nipple - sparing mastectomies, lumpectomies, and sentinel node biopsies.
Comprehensive Services
In addition to surgery, they offer access to clinical trials, patient navigation, social work, genetic testing, tomosynthesis, MRI/MRI - guided biopsy, diep flap reconstruction/implants, psychological support, lymphedema treatment/physical therapy, nutrition, and radiation oncology. Their breast surgery team includes Kathie - Ann Joseph, MD, and Erica Friedman, MD.
Multidisciplinary Approach
They work in a multi - disciplinary manner with a team of doctors to ensure that every patient gets the latest treatment approaches to breast cancer care. The goal is to support patients through the entire process from diagnosis through surgery.
NewYork - Presbyterian Lower Manhattan Hospital
Oncologic Breast Surgery
The hospital surgeons are skilled in oncologic breast surgery, including sentinel lymph node biopsy, partial mastectomy, and mastectomy. They offer advanced surgical techniques for breast surgery that yield optimal cosmetic results without compromising the excellence of the cancer surgery.
Cosmetic Considerations
For women undergoing surgery for benign disease, the hospital also takes cosmetic outcome into consideration. Through close coordination with reconstructive surgeons, they achieve excellent results in breast conservation surgery, nipple - sparing mastectomy, or skin - sparing mastectomy.
Consultative Services
Consultative second - opinion services are also available. All physicians at the hospital are on the faculty of Weill Cornell Medical College, providing patients with a high level of care in a community hospital setting.

Preparing for Breast Repair Surgery
Initial Consultation
Schedule an initial consultation with the hospital. During this visit, you can discuss your medical history, goals for the surgery, and any concerns you may have. The medical team will conduct a physical examination and may order additional tests.
Medical Evaluations
Undergo the necessary medical evaluations, which may include blood tests, mammograms, and other imaging studies. These tests help the doctors assess your overall health and plan the surgery accordingly.
Lifestyle Changes
Your doctor may recommend certain lifestyle changes before the surgery. This could include quitting smoking, maintaining a healthy diet, and getting regular exercise. These changes can improve your chances of a successful surgery and a quicker recovery.
Pre - operative Instructions
Follow the pre - operative instructions provided by the hospital. This may include avoiding certain medications, fasting before the surgery, and arranging for someone to accompany you on the day of the procedure.
Recovery and Aftercare
Immediate Post - operative Care
After the surgery, you will be monitored closely in the hospital. The medical staff will manage your pain, monitor your vital signs, and ensure that there are no complications. They will also provide instructions on wound care and activity restrictions.
Long - term Recovery
Recovery from breast repair surgery can take several weeks to months. You may experience swelling, bruising, and discomfort during this time. It is important to follow your doctor's advice on physical activity, wearing compression garments, and attending follow - up appointments.
Emotional Support
Breast repair surgery can have a significant emotional impact. Many hospitals offer support groups or counseling services to help patients cope with the psychological aspects of the surgery. Connecting with other patients who have undergone similar procedures can also be beneficial.
